Output 30ac76c2ddb5241a28a62109003634b748996205989f8eda1a0fd6855addf4d7:29

value
588097
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66cca130283271684de5ee346d3446354d23f473 OP_EQUALVERIFY OP_CHECKSIG
address
1ANZ4V3EF1gSrF26eEtgz4TCggB2YHEUYu
transaction
30ac76c2ddb5241a28a62109003634b748996205989f8eda1a0fd6855addf4d7
confirmations
245716
spent
true